Richard G. Mynark is a scholar working on Neurology, Cognitive Neuroscience and Orthopedics and Sports Medicine. According to data from OpenAlex, Richard G. Mynark has authored 15 papers receiving a total of 528 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Neurology, 5 papers in Cognitive Neuroscience and 4 papers in Orthopedics and Sports Medicine. Recurrent topics in Richard G. Mynark’s work include Transcranial Magnetic Stimulation Studies (7 papers), Sports injuries and prevention (4 papers) and Motor Control and Adaptation (3 papers). Richard G. Mynark is often cited by papers focused on Transcranial Magnetic Stimulation Studies (7 papers), Sports injuries and prevention (4 papers) and Motor Control and Adaptation (3 papers). Richard G. Mynark collaborates with scholars based in United States. Richard G. Mynark's co-authors include David M. Koceja, Cathleen N. Brown, Erik D. Hanson, Steven R. Leigh, Rosa M. Angulo-Kinzler, D. M. Koceja, Colleen A. Lewis, J. Troy Blackburn, Kevin M. Guskiewicz and Darin A. Padua and has published in prestigious journals such as Journal of Applied Physiology, Medicine & Science in Sports & Exercise and The Journals of Gerontology Series A.
